The Relationship Between VPNs And Battery Drain

Virtual Private Networks (VPNs) offer increased privacy and security while browsing the internet, but they can also have an impact on your device’s battery life. When using a VPN, your data is encrypted and rerouted through remote servers, which requires additional processing power and network resources. Consequently, this extra workload can result in increased battery consumption.

The level of battery drain caused by a VPN depends on several factors. Firstly, the strength and stability of your internet connection play a role. A weaker or fluctuating connection requires more resources, leading to higher battery usage. Additionally, the VPN protocol used has an impact on battery consumption. Some protocols are more efficient than others, resulting in lower overall power usage.

Another crucial aspect is the device itself. Older devices with slower processors and smaller batteries tend to experience more significant battery drain when using a VPN compared to newer and more powerful devices. Moreover, the VPN app’s optimization also matters, as well-coded and regularly updated apps are less likely to drain battery excessively.

Considering these factors, it is important to be aware of the potential battery drain when using a VPN and take necessary measures to optimize your device’s battery usage.

Tips To Optimize Battery Usage When Using Norton VPN

Using a VPN, such as Norton VPN, on your device can offer enhanced online security and privacy, but it may also impact your device’s battery life. To help optimize battery usage when using Norton VPN, consider the following tips:

1. Choose the right server: Connecting to a server that is geographically closer to your location can minimize battery drain. This reduces the distance your data must travel, resulting in less power consumption.

2. Use Wi-Fi whenever possible: Switching to Wi-Fi instead of relying on mobile data can reduce the strain on your device’s battery. Wi-Fi connections tend to consume less power than cellular networks.

3. Close unnecessary apps: Running multiple apps concurrently may increase battery usage. Close any applications that are not in use while using Norton VPN to conserve battery life.

4. Enable battery-saving mode: Activate the battery-saving mode on your device while using Norton VPN. This mode restricts background activity, optimizes performance, and extends battery life.

5. Update Norton VPN regularly: Keeping your Norton VPN application updated ensures that you have the most optimized and efficient version. Software updates often include bug fixes and performance improvements, which can minimize battery drain.

By following these tips, you can use Norton VPN while minimizing its impact on your device’s battery life, ensuring a balance between privacy and power consumption.
